I know that it may be too late, but i'd suggest you to name the trim levels with french words, like Renault, Peugeot and Citroën do nowadays (at least here in Latin america). For example, Renault used to name their version as Authentique, Expression, Dynamique and Privilège. Peugeot used the names Allure, Feline and Griffe. Citroën used Origine, Tendance and Exclusive.
